Preserving Workflow Enhancement: Holding onto Gains
It's rarely enough to simply implement the transactional enhancement; holding onto those advantages requires ongoing attention. Organizations often see initial boosts in efficiency followed by a gradual decline as new challenges arise. To prevent this, it’s vital to establish a culture of continuous evaluation. This includes frequently tracking important metrics, gathering feedback from employees, and actively tackling any bottlenecks or inefficiencies that emerge. Furthermore, embedding these improvement efforts into established operating procedures ensures that the changes become part of the foundation of the organization, rather than being seen as short-term adjustments. Without this strategic approach, carefully achieved gains risk being lost over time, undermining the initial expenditure.

Enhancing Client Market Efficiency Through Operational Regulation Strategies
To truly provide exceptional service experiences and maximize profitability within the client market, businesses must proactively adopt robust workflow control strategies. These aren’t just about fixing problems as they arise; they're about eliminating them in the first place. We're talking about real-time monitoring key operational indicators – metrics like wait times, order accuracy, solution times, and customer satisfaction scores. Sophisticated tools can automate much of this, providing actionable intelligence to staff and management, facilitating quick adjustments to procedures and resource allocation. Furthermore, implementing feedback loops – both from users and internal teams – is crucial for continuous optimization and maintaining a competitive edge in the increasingly demanding environment. A shift towards a data-driven methodology fundamentally changes how services are delivered, ensuring consistent excellence and sustained expansion.
